The game of chance known as plinko has captivated audiences for decades, originally popularized on the “Price is Right” television show. The core mechanic is simple: a disc is dropped from the top of a pegboard, cascading down through a series of randomly placed pegs before landing in one of several slots at the bottom, each with a different assigned value. Understanding the Physics of the Descent

The descent of the disc isn’t entirely chaotic; it’s governed by the laws of physics, specifically momentum and collision. When the disc is dropped, its initial velocity and angle dictate its overall trajectory. Each collision with a peg imparts a force, altering the disc's direction. The angle of impact significantly determines the resulting deflection. A direct hit typically results in a more significant change in direction, while a glancing blow has a lesser effect. Furthermore, the material of the disc and the pegs influences the energy transfer during these collisions, affecting the overall speed and bounce.

Probability and Expected Value Calculations

A core component of a strategic approach involves understanding basic probability. Each slot has an associated probability of being hit, which can be estimated through observation or, in some cases, through mathematical modeling of the pegboard configuration. Calculating the expected value of each slot – the average payout you’d expect to receive over many trials – is a powerful tool for decision-making. Expected value is calculated by multiplying the value of each slot by its probability of being hit and then summing those results. A higher expected value indicates a more favorable outcome, all other factors being equal.

Analyzing Long-Term Outcomes

While short-term results in this game are heavily influenced by luck, the law of large numbers dictates that, over a sufficient number of trials, the observed outcomes will converge towards the theoretical probabilities. This means that consistently targeting slots with higher expected values will, over time, increase your overall profitability. However, it's crucial to remember that even with a positive expected value, there will still be periods of losing streaks.   1. Determine the value of each slot.
  2. Estimate the probability of landing in each slot.
  3. Multiply each slot’s value by its corresponding probability.
  4. Sum the results to calculate the overall expected value.
  5. Adjust strategy based on the calculated expected values.
